plc编程中什么是二进制

fiy 其他 12

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    在PLC编程中,二进制是一种计算机中最基本的数字表示形式。它只有两个可能的值:0和1。这是因为计算机使用电子开关来表示数字,而开关只有两个状态:开和关。

    在PLC编程中,二进制被用来表示数字、逻辑状态和信号的状态。PLC中的数字输入和输出通常以二进制形式表示。例如,一个数字输入可以是一个开关,它的状态可以是开或关,分别用1和0表示。

    另外,PLC编程中的逻辑运算也是基于二进制的。逻辑运算包括与、或、非、异或等操作,它们都是基于二进制数的逻辑状态进行计算的。例如,与运算是指两个输入都为1时输出为1,否则为0。

    此外,PLC编程中的计数器和定时器也是以二进制形式表示的。计数器可以用来计算输入信号的脉冲数量,定时器可以用来测量时间间隔。它们的工作原理都是基于二进制数的增加和减少。

    总之,二进制在PLC编程中扮演着重要的角色,它是数字、逻辑状态和信号状态的基本表示形式。了解二进制的概念和运算规则对于理解和编写PLC程序是非常重要的。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    在PLC编程中,二进制是一种数字系统,它使用两个数字来表示所有的数值和数据。这两个数字分别是0和1,被称为二进制位或比特(bit)。下面是关于PLC编程中二进制的五个重要概念:

    1. 二进制数值表示:在PLC编程中,所有的数字和数据都以二进制形式表示。例如,十进制数值10在二进制中表示为1010。这是因为10可以分解为2^3 + 2^1 = 8 + 2 = 10。

    2. 位操作:PLC编程中可以对二进制位进行各种操作。例如,可以使用位操作指令来对一个二进制位进行置位(设置为1)或复位(设置为0)。这对于控制输出信号或读取输入信号非常有用。

    3. 二进制逻辑运算:在PLC编程中,可以使用二进制逻辑运算符进行逻辑计算。例如,与运算符(AND)将两个二进制位进行逻辑与操作,只有在两个位都为1时,结果位才为1。或运算符(OR)将两个二进制位进行逻辑或操作,只要其中一个位为1,结果位就为1。

    4. 二进制数制转换:在PLC编程中,经常需要进行不同进制之间的转换。例如,可以将一个十进制数值转换为二进制形式,然后对其进行位操作或逻辑计算。同样地,可以将一个二进制数值转换为十进制形式,以便于人类理解和处理。

    5. 二进制编码:在PLC编程中,二进制编码用于表示不同的数据类型。例如,BCD(二进制编码十进制)用于表示十进制数字,ASCII(美国标准代码)用于表示字符,而二进制编码还可以用于表示其他数据类型,如整数、浮点数等。

    总之,二进制在PLC编程中起着重要的作用,它是表示数字和数据的基础。理解二进制的概念和操作对于编写有效的PLC程序至关重要。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    在PLC(可编程逻辑控制器)编程中,二进制(Binary)是一种数字系统,它只有两个可能的值:0和1。在计算机和电子领域,二进制被广泛应用于数据存储和传输。PLC编程中的二进制主要用于表示和操作开关状态、输入和输出信号等。

    PLC编程中使用的二进制可以分为两种类型:输入二进制和输出二进制。

    输入二进制通常用于表示输入信号的状态,例如传感器信号、按钮状态等。PLC通过读取输入信号的二进制状态来判断系统的工作状态和执行相应的控制逻辑。输入二进制可以表示为位(bit)或字节(byte),每个位都对应一个开关状态,0表示关闭,1表示打开。

    输出二进制用于控制输出设备的状态,例如电机、阀门、灯等。PLC根据程序的逻辑判断,将输出信号的二进制状态设置为相应的值,以控制输出设备的开关状态。输出二进制的表示方式与输入二进制相同,可以表示为位或字节。

    在PLC编程中,二进制可以通过以下几种方法进行操作和处理:

    1. 逻辑运算:PLC提供了逻辑运算指令,例如与(AND)、或(OR)、非(NOT)等,可以对输入二进制进行逻辑运算,从而得到相应的输出二进制结果。逻辑运算可以用于判断条件、组合开关状态等。

    2. 位操作:PLC提供了位操作指令,例如置位(SET)、复位(RESET)、反转(TOGGLE)等,可以对输入或输出二进制的某一位进行操作,改变其状态。位操作可以用于设置特定的开关状态、清除错误状态等。

    3. 移位操作:PLC提供了移位操作指令,例如左移(SHIFT LEFT)、右移(SHIFT RIGHT)等,可以将二进制数向左或向右移动一定的位数。移位操作可以用于对二进制数进行位移,从而实现位的累加、位的移动等功能。

    4. 比较操作:PLC提供了比较指令,例如相等(EQUAL)、大于(GREATER THAN)、小于(LESS THAN)等,可以对输入或输出二进制进行比较,判断其大小关系。比较操作可以用于判断条件、排序等。

    总之,在PLC编程中,二进制是一种常用的数据表示方式,用于表示和操作开关状态、输入和输出信号。通过逻辑运算、位操作、移位操作和比较操作等方法,可以对二进制进行处理和控制,实现相应的控制逻辑和功能。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部